#544388 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#544388 is composed of 32.9% red, 26.3%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.2% cyan, 50.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 254.8 degrees, a saturation of 34% and a lightness of 39.8%. #544388 color hex could be obtained by blending #a886ff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#544388 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#544388 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#544388 has RGB values of R:84, G:67,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.51,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 5522312.

Shades and Tints of #544388
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030205 is the darkest color, while #f8f6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#544388
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646269 is the less saturated color, while #3405c6 is the most saturated one.
